gh-96461: Improve docs for bytecode instructions (GH-96462)
* Clarify the meaning of the oparg for CACHE and COPY opcode in dis doc * Use STACK to describe stack operation in analogy with a Python list * Remove (delta) from BEFORE_WITH since BEFORE_WITH does not take an argument * Fix the description of the stack impact of multiple opcodes
